Abstract: Abstract The Draft Five-Year Plan 1978–83 is basically an employment-oriented plan. While employment had been mentioned as one of the objectives in the earlier plans, it is only in the Sixth Plan that the basic strategy has itself been designed to achieve ‘the removal of unemployment and significant underemployment’. It aims also at ‘an appreciable rise in the standard of living of the poorest sections of the population’, but this is ‘ranked [second] in order of importance’, and ‘a significant reduction in the present disparities of incomes and wealth’ comes as a poor fifth. However, it observes: ‘Unemployment, poverty and inequality are related phenomena, so that any success in solving one of these problems would imply some success in solving the others’.
